Grenada's Kurt Felix has medaled at the Commonwealth Games currently taking place in Glasgow, Scotland. Felix placed third in the decalthon competition behind Canada’s Damian Warner who struck gold and England’s Ashley Bryant who took the silver.
The winner of the 10-discipline event is determined by the combined performance in all. Performance is judged on a points system in each event, not by the position achieved.
Warner finished with 8,282 points, Bryant with 8,109 points, and Felix with 8,070.
